Assume that your yard has many tall trees that result in about fifty percent of the yard being shaded and fifty percent of the yard being exposed to full sun. The shaded areas and full-sun areas are all intermixed. You are reseeding your lawn and wish to buy only one type of grass seed. The label on Seed 1 states that the grass is excellent in full sun and good in shade, and the label on Seed 2 states that the grass is excellent in shade and good in full sun. Using the scientific method, design an experiment to determine which seed is best for your lawn. Make sure to account for all steps of the method and to identify your controls.
